This is just a couple of tweaks to some imports, to move more things into
being lazily loaded.
I noticed because the time for "bzr nick" was surprisingly long. On the plus
side, while this is noticeable for the installed bzr (1.5), it is a *lot*
better for 1.6b3. (About 500+ms => 130ms).
Overall, this doesn't make things a huge amount better, but I did the work, so
we might as well merge it.
Ok... weird. I just removed all of bzr and reinstalled (for other reasons). It
was running really slow until I ran "sudo bzr nick". After that, the global
installed version seems to be a lot faster. Uninstalling and re-installing
doesn't seem to trigger the bug.
I wonder if somehow my system decided that the .pyc files were out of date,
and it was re-compiling each run. Until I ran 'sudo bzr'. But then why
wouldn't uninstalling and re-installing trigger this?
